I have varicose veins behind the knee and recently noticed some varicose veins in my abdomen as well. Could you suggest effective treatment for varicose veins? My doctor mentioned doing a colour Doppler for varicose veins. How important is this test? Also, can you guide me about varicose veins socks and their price?

As a doctor, all that I could understand from your symptoms is that the presence of varicose veins behind the knee and now in the abdomen could indicate deeper venous involvement. So it’s good that you’re being proactive.

In your case, a color Doppler ultrasound is extremely important. It helps assess blood flow, valve function, and identify any vein blockages or reflux. The diagnostics from this test also help in choosing the right treatment regimen according to your condition. 

Some home remedies, such as compression socks or stockings, are very effective for varicose veins when used correctly. Depending on the brand, the cost usually varies.
